Experiencing Fluctuations in Temperature
Your water heating system has a thermostat, and also the water created must stay around that same temperature level you set for the system. If your water becomes too cool or as well hot all of a sudden, it can indicate that your water heating unit thermostat is no longer doing its job.
Making Insufficient Warm Water
If there is insufficient hot water for you and also your household, yet you have not transformed your usage practices, then that's the indicator that your hot water heater is stopping working. Usually, expanding households and an added shower room indicate that you need to scale as much as a larger device to satisfy your demands.
When every little thing is the exact same, but your water heating unit suddenly does not meet your warm water needs, take into consideration a professional examination since your maker is not performing to criterion.
Seeing Pools and leakages
When you see a water leak, check to pipes, ports, and also screws. You may just require to tighten some of them. Nevertheless, if you see pools collected at the bottom of the home heating device, you must require an instant examination because it reveals you have actually obtained an active leak that could be a problem with your container itself or the pipes.
Listening To Unusual Sounds
When unusual sounds like touching and knocking on your equipment, this shows debris accumulation. It is akin to sedimentary rocks, which are tough and also make a lot of noise when banging against metal. If left ignored, these items can produce rips on the steel, creating leakages.
You can still save your water heater by draining it and also cleansing it. Simply be mindful due to the fact that dealing with this is hazardous, whether it is a gas or electrical system.
Discovering Stinky or cloudy Water
Does your water suddenly have an odor like rotten eggs and also look unclean? If you scent something odd, your water heater could be acting up. Your water must be fresh as well as clean scenting as previously. If not, you could have corrosion accumulation and microorganisms contamination. It indicates the built-in anode rod in your equipment is no more doing its job, so you require it changed stat.
Aging Beyond Standard Life-span
If your water heater is even more than ten years old, you have to think about replacing it. You might consider water heating system replacement if you recognize your water heater is old, paired with the other problems stated above.

MY WATER HEATER BURST – WHAT DO I DO?
Do you know what to do if your hot water heater breaks?
It might spring a bad a leak and flood the basement overnight. It could suddenly stop supplying hot water for morning showers. When this appliance goes bad, you want it fixed right away.
Whether it’s in the basement or a separate utility room, a bad water heater can cause extensive property damage. The average unit holds as much as 80 gallons. That’s more than enough to flood floors and soak walls.
Unfortunately, most of us don’t live next door to our favorite plumber, so it’s smart to be prepared for a water heater breakdown. This guide outlines things you can do before and after you get help from the pros.
WHAT ARE THE SIGNS OF A BROKEN WATER HEATER?
When the water heater ruptures and floods your home, you know you’re in trouble. More often, the unit develops signs of trouble that aren’t as dramatic. These are some of the most common signs that your water heater is about to become a serious homeowner’s headache.
CORROSION
If you find that you’re having to manually adjust your tank to higher temperatures, corrosion may be an issue. When it affects the valves, it becomes impossible for the hot water tank to produce hot water automatically.
ODD NOISES
Rumbling, banging or popping sounds are usually signs of sediment buildup in the tank. Have these noises checked immediately to prevent further damage to the tank.
DETERIORATION
Deterioration happens when sediment sits on the bottom of the tank for too long, eventually causing the tank to rust and wear down, causing leaking, corrosion, and a broken water heater.
